HTTP headers are a method for a person, machine, and you may people intermediaries to replace information in the HTTP demand-effect procedure. The very last-Changed organization-header profession implies the newest date and time at which the origin servers thinks the newest variant are history modified. The newest Ends entity-header career provides the time/go out after which the new response is felt stale. The message-Assortment organization-header occupation is distributed having a limited entity-body to specify where from the complete entity-looks the newest partial human body will likely be used.
World wide web Communications
Proxies get access to shelter-relevant suggestions, private information on the private users and teams, and you will exclusive guidance belonging to profiles and you may https://passion-games.com/dr-vegas-casino/ blogs company. Present HTTP clients and you will associate agents normally hold verification information indefinitely. In the event the HTTP customers don’t to see that it rule, they could be spoofed when an earlier-accessed server’s Ip change. HTTP customers are tend to privy to huge amounts out of personal data for instance the customer’s label, area, post address, passwords, encryption keys, an such like.
Client
Inside HTTP/step 3, the program transportation process QUIC over UDP can be used. One can use them within the UPnP and easy Service Development Method (SSDP), two protocols constantly run-on a region town community. HTTP/step 3 has straight down latency the real deal-industry sites and you can tons quicker than HTTP/dos, in some cases more 3 times reduced than HTTP/step one.1, that’s nevertheless aren’t the only protocol permitted. HTTP/step 3 uses QUIC unlike TCP for the fundamental transport method. HTTP/3 is employed on the thirty-six.9percent of websites which is backed by extremely web browsers, i.e. (at the least partially) supported by 97percent of profiles. HTTP/2 is backed by 71percent out of other sites (34.1percent HTTP/dos, thirty six.9percent HTTP/step 3 that have in reverse being compatible) and you can supported by almost all internet explorer (over 98percent out of profiles).
The most popular technique for setting up an encoded HTTP relationship is actually HTTPS. It in essence allows the brand new server to help you explain independent verification scopes below one to sources URI. The brand new HTTP verification specs has areas giving a haphazard, implementation-specific build for further splitting tips common so you can a given sources URI. Other self-confident side effect is the fact, in general, the partnership will get quicker in the long run because of TCP’s slow-start-device.

The brand new Pragma standard-header community is used to provide execution- certain directives which could connect with any individual across the consult/impulse chain. An HTTP clients or servers can use the brand new Cache-handle general header in order to identify variables to the cache or even consult certain kinds of data files regarding the cache. The newest Place experience always request the newest servers to keep the new provided organization-body in the a location specified by the considering Url. Right here content-form of says to the fresh machine you to introduced info is easy web setting study and size might possibly be genuine period of the knowledge lay regarding the message body. These industries act as request modifiers there try pursuing the crucial Request-header industries available which you can use centered on requirements. A keen HTTP “client” try a course (Browser and other consumer) one kits a connection to help you a server for the intended purpose of delivering one or more HTTP consult messages.
If you consult a different web page, another connection would be made. After the webpage try loaded, the partnership involving the browser and you may server try signed. Attempt alive and you may out of other countries the brand new HTTP responses, redirect stores and you may condition requirements of a single or several URLs. HTTP condition codes are acclimatized to suggest victory, incapacity, or any other services regarding the result of a keen HTTP request. HTTP consult to fetch t.html page and this cannot can be found on the web host running to your tutorialspoint.com HTTP request so you can get hello.htm web page online servers run on tutorialspoint.com
HyperText Transfer Process (HTTP)
Large-measure HTTP desires are regarded as application covering or covering 7 episodes relating to 2 otherwise DDoS episodes, and so they can be used to mount a strike to your a target unit. For each HTTP consult open and terminated a TCP union centered on the original requirements. An enthusiastic HTTP demand is when the web browser asks the fresh servers to have anything. HTTP ‘s the protocol always import that it hypertext amongst the web browser plus the machine, allowing you to click website links and you can maneuver around the online.
Bad Demand
The content-coding are an attribute of your organization acquiesced by the brand new Demand-URI. In case your response is becoming sent due to a proxy, the fresh proxy application shouldn’t customize the Server response-header. This can recommend the client not to ever attempt a range consult. The newest Max-Forward value try a decimal integer proving the remaining amount of times it request content may be sent. Here if the document has not been modified as the considering day, the new host production the new byte assortment offered by the number header otherwise, they productivity all the the fresh file.